Exploring Key Performance Indicators (KPIs): Why You Need Them & How to Define Them

image

As a professional, you have almost certainly heard of Key Performance Indicators—the quantifiable metrics that prove whether or not you’re performing successfully within your role. While the terminology is commonly used in the working world, it is not well understood. For many roles, KPIs are vague or (even worse) completely undefined. Without clear, agreed upon KPIs, your chances of success are greatly diminished. After all, you can’t exceed expectations if you don’t even know what those expectations are!
However, with well-established KPIs, you will have a roadmap for success and verifiable metrics to prove your achievements. Every professional, no matter what role they’re in, needs KPIs.
